Records link phone number (815) 626-5853 with Francis’s details. The current age of Francis is 64. His birth year was listed as 1960. Francis has previously lived in Davenport. Francis is a resident of 804 Humphrey Ave, Rock Falls, Il 61071.
Public records show that Francis is Hispanic. His ethnic group is Hispanic. He doesn't have problems speaking English.